14:22 — On-call confirmed the deploy blocked on lint failures in the Tollery migrations repo. New SQL lint rules (uppercase keywords, no SELECT *) were merged mid-sprint without a grace period, flagging 41 legacy files. Mitigation: rules downgraded to warnings for files under /legacy, pipeline re-run green at 14:41. Follow-up ticket filed to batch-fix old files. Failing run's trace token recorded below.

trace token, kahog-kaweg: htk14_734fe1d358f0c2

## Tuning

Relevance scoring in Quillfind blends BM25 with a freshness decay and a field-boost map. These values came from the March offline eval against the Harborlight query set and should not be changed without rerunning it. Title boosts dominate; body text is intentionally dampened to reduce keyword stuffing. The current production constants are as follows.

tuning table, kawep-tawif:
CAPS = {
    "olidor": 80,
    "belion": 7,
    "quenys": 225,
    "druox": 839,
    "fraath": 482,
}

## Kickoff Notes — ChipGate Reader

Quick recap for the Harborfell Marathon setup: the trackside timing-chip readers need firmware flashed before Thursday's dry run, and the mat at the 10k split has been flaky, so test it twice. Spare antennas are in the blue crate. Don't reorder cabling without checking first — it's mapped to the scoring van. All hardware questions go to the lead listed below.

approver of yahig-kagup = Ralok Sorael

**Q: How do I access the Brindlewood partner SFTP drop?**

New hires at Fennimore Logistics should first request the drop role from their team lead, then verify the host fingerprint against the onboarding wiki before connecting. Files from Brindlewood arrive nightly and must not be renamed. If the service account is ever locked out, recovery requires the passphrase held by the integrations team, shown below.

recovery phrase for yajop-tagef: quenael-zoriel-aldael-quenax-druion

Subject: DR drill next Thursday — StageGrid seat-map renderer

Hi folks, welcome aboard! Next Thursday we're running our quarterly disaster-recovery drill for the StageGrid renderer. We'll simulate losing the tile cache and rebuild seat maps for the Velvetine Hall layout from scratch. Nothing scary — just follow the drill doc. To unlock the cold-standby snapshot, use the recovery passphrase below:

vault phrase of yaguf-hahaf = druath-holix